In recent years, dark mode has gained popularity among users as a visually appealing alternative to the traditional light mode. Dark mode not only reduces eye strain but also conserves battery life on devices with OLED screens.
If you are a mobile app developer, adding a dark mode feature to your app can greatly enhance the user experience. In this blog post, we will explore the steps involved in implementing dark mode in mobile app development.
Step 1: Introduction to Dark Mode
Dark mode is a display setting where the background color of an app is darker while the text and other UI elements are presented in lighter colors. Implementing dark mode requires careful consideration of various factors such as color contrast, legibility, and overall aesthetics.
Step 2: Designing for Dark Mode
To ensure a seamless transition between light and dark mode, it is crucial to design the app’s UI with flexibility in mind. Providing a separate color palette for dark mode allows for a visually pleasing user experience. Additionally, focus on maintaining good color contrast for text and icons to ensure legibility.
Step 3: Implementing Dark Mode in Code
To enable dark mode in your mobile app, you need to make changes to the app’s codebase. Here are a few steps to get you started:
-
Detect User Preference: Determine whether the user has enabled dark mode on their device. This can be done by accessing the system settings or using a library that provides this functionality.
-
Apply Color Scheme: Change the app’s color scheme based on the user’s preference. This involves updating the background color, text color, and other UI elements to match the dark mode aesthetics.
-
Switching UI Elements: Some UI elements, such as buttons, may have specific designs for light and dark modes. Make sure to update these elements accordingly to provide consistency in the user interface.
-
Managing Transitions: Implement smooth transitions between light and dark mode to avoid jarring effects. Consider using animations or fade-ins/outs to create a visually pleasing experience.
-
Testing: Thoroughly test the app in both light and dark modes to ensure a bug-free user experience. Check for any visual glitches, readability issues, or inconsistency in colors.
Step 4: User Customization
Allowing users to customize their dark mode experience can be an excellent addition to your app. Provide options to adjust the darkness level, change accent colors, or even schedule automatic mode changes based on time.
Step 5: Updates and Improvements
As with any feature, it is essential to collect user feedback and make necessary updates and improvements. Stay updated with platform changes and introduce enhancements to ensure your app’s dark mode remains visually appealing and functional.
In conclusion, implementing dark mode in mobile app development has become a necessity in today’s digital world. By following the steps mentioned above, you can create an engaging user experience while providing users with the option to switch between light and dark modes seamlessly. Let your users enjoy the visual aesthetics and added benefits that dark mode offers.
本文来自极简博客,作者:技术趋势洞察,转载请注明原文链接:Implementing Dark Mode in Mobile App Development
微信扫一扫,打赏作者吧~